April 24, 2018
In Turnabout, Judge Erases Challenge To NM Drilling Permits
A New Mexico federal judge on Monday rejected all challenges by environmental groups and a Navajo tribal group seeking to block the Bureau of Land Management from allowing further drilling in New Mexico's Mancos Shale, after originally saying the groups' National Historic Preservation Act allegations had merit.
